Lockheed Martin Corporation
INDUSTRIALS · AEROSPACE & DEFENSE · USA
Lockheed Martin Corporation is an American aerospace, defense, information security, and technology company with worldwide interests. It is headquartered in North Bethesda, Maryland, in the Washington, D.C., area.

INDUSTRIALS · AIRPORTS & AIR SERVICES · USA
Wheels Up Experience Inc. (ticker: UP) is a leading entity in the private aviation space, providing on-demand flight services and tailored membership plans that cater to both individual and corporate clientele. The company boasts a diverse fleet that includes a range of aircraft, from turboprops to large cabin jets, underscoring its commitment to delivering exceptional luxury travel experiences. With the private aviation market experiencing significant growth, Wheels Up's innovative membership model enhances accessibility while nurturing customer loyalty.
